Navigating the Aisles: The Ultimate Guide to the German Drug Store (Drogerie)
When transferring to Germany, taking a trip through the nation, or merely checking out European retail culture, one will quickly discover that the German drug store-- recognized locally as the Drogerie-- is a distinct shopping destination. Unlike drug stores (Apotheken), where prescription drugs and serious medical recommendations are given, German drug shops are enormous, vibrantly lit havens committed to personal care, cosmetics, wellness, natural foods, and household goods.
For both residents and expats, understanding how to navigate the German drug store landscape is an essential life ability. This guide checks out the culture, the heavy players of the market, and what one can expect to discover in the aisles of a typical German Drogerie.
The Big Three: Who Dominates the German Drug Store Market?
The German drug store market is notoriously controlled by 3 significant chains. While smaller sized regional gamers and grocery stores also bring personal care items, these three brand names are ubiquitous on practically every German high street (Fußgängerzone) and shopping mall.
Chain NameMarket PresenceKnown ForPersonal Label Highlightsdm (drogerie markt)Market leader; thousands of shops throughout Germany and Europe.Modern layouts, customer-friendly service, huge natural food choice.Balea (skincare/haircare), Alverde (licensed natural cosmetics), dmBio (organic food).RossmannSecond biggest; extremely competitive rates and regular promos.Outstanding weekly coupon programs, huge family cleansing supplies.Isana (individual care), Alterra (natural cosmetics), Domol (household cleaners).MüllerConventional chain; typically discovered in bigger department-store-style footprints.Expanded item varieties including books, stationery, toys, and multimedia.Aura (cosmetics), Capt 'n Sharky (kids' care).What Can You Buy at a German Drug Store?

2. Health, Wellness, and OTC Items
While prescription medications must be bought at an Apotheke, German drug stores are totally equipped with non-prescription (OTC) health products.
